If I remember correct Damus stuffs the relays list in the contact list, but there is no spec for that, in the past this would clear your (Damus) relays if you follow/unfollow someone in Nostur but I changed it to keep whatever is there so that doesn't happen anymore.

So if you are testing other clients, a follow/unfollow would probably do it. Nostur doesn't publish any relays at the moment, except for the ones you already have published as I'm still working to implement NIP-65 (Relay List Metadata)
